Louise Yorke, Dr

Senior Research Fellow in Education Policy at University College London

Dr Louise Yorke is a Senior Research Fellow at UCL Institute of Education on the ESRC Education Research Programme, leading research examining how political contexts shape evidence use in education policy across the UK.

Louise has 15 years' experience in cross-national education policy research focused on inequality in the UK, Ireland and internationally, informing OECD, World Bank, and FCDO policy. She holds a UCL Grand Challenges grant using computational analysis to explore how inequalities are constructed in policy discourse across the UK and Ireland, with stakeholder engagement on AI in education policy.

She has also applied computational analysis to teacher recruitment discourse in the ESRC newsletter (2023-2026), revealing which organisations dominate debates and how framings shifted pre/post-2024 election.
Her research focuses on how inequality is constructed and measured in education policy, using NLP to identify whose perspectives shape debates across contexts.
